I think of one of the things volunteers find challenging in a pandemic -
and probably even more so for the older demographic (apologies for any
stereotyping!) - is that all the things we could do in person before are
now off the table or changed/reduced.

Meeting with each other face to face - human relationships we thrive on
that often lead to action - being the most basic. (Yes, Zoom is very
useful! Don't forget the FVC account is available for any group who wants
to meet).

What we are really missing that we have always done is being able to go to
places in the community in person to collect signers and network and have
1-1 conversations - rallies, events, meetings of other groups. Doing
tables.

Some of those things are now impossible online, some are more difficult
(using a chat box on Zoom during a webinar of another group is not the same
as networking in person over coffee after a live event), and some are just
different and maybe a bit more intimidating (offering to give a
presentation on Zoom for a school class instead of in front of a live
class). All of them are do-able but mean having to think about how to do
them in a different way.


*Social media is something fairly easy that every team and many of
their volunteers can do in the pandemic to help spread the word! *
I'd personally encourage teams to get an account on *twitter*, since
facebook pages are tough these days to reach new people.

The nice thing about twitter is that you can retweet the stuff from our
national account (@FairVoteCanada) - you don't have to only make stuff up
yourself.

You can follow and retweet each other (other FVC chapters like Toronto and
Vancouver, PR activists in your group and across the country).

It's the place where you can follow journalists and tag local MPs. Judy is
a great source of information about what to do if you want to get started
or get stuck :)
